Franklin Richards is the eldest son of Reed Richards (Mister Fantastic) and Susan Storm (Invisible Woman) of the Fantastic Four. Born in New York City to the world’s first family of superheroes, he is one of the most powerful beings in the Marvel Universe. His immense reality-warping and psionic abilities make him far stronger than most Omega-level mutants.

Franklin has a younger sister, Valeria Richards, a genius inventor. At his core, he is a kind-hearted child who struggles with the weight of his god-like powers while trying to live a somewhat normal life. In recent storylines, he has grown older and taken on heroic roles, sometimes using the codename Powerhouse. Franklin Richards Real Name

Franklin Richards full name is Franklin Benjamin Richards. He was named after his maternal grandfather Franklin Storm and his parents’ best friend Ben Grimm (The Thing). In the Marvel Universe, he is most often called Franklin or simply by his first name.

Franklin Richards Early Life and Education

Franklin Richards Early Life and Education

Franklin Richards was born in New York City to Reed and Sue Richards shortly after the Fantastic Four gained their powers from cosmic radiation. His birth was complicated by the same radiation affecting Sue, requiring the team to retrieve the Cosmic Control Rod from Annihilus to ensure a safe delivery.

From infancy, Franklin showed signs of immense psionic potential. Reed placed psychic inhibitors on him to prevent accidental use of his powers, which could endanger the world. He grew up surrounded by superheroes, with Agatha Harkness often serving as his nanny and tutor.

Education came through homeschooling and direct mentorship from his brilliant parents and the Fantastic Four. He joined the Future Foundation and interacted with other young heroes like Power Pack. These early years mixed normal childhood moments with cosmic threats and family adventures.

Franklin Richards Parents and Siblings

Franklin Richards parents are Reed Richards (Mister Fantastic) and Susan Storm (Invisible Woman). Reed’s intellect and Sue’s protective nature shaped his upbringing. The family faces constant dangers from villains like Doctor Doom and Galactus, yet they prioritize love and normalcy when possible.

He has one younger sister, Valeria Richards, a child prodigy with genius-level intellect who often assists the team with inventions. Franklin is protective of her, and the siblings share a close bond despite their different abilities.

The extended family includes uncle Johnny Storm (Human Torch) and uncle-figure Ben Grimm (The Thing). Growing up as part of the Fantastic Four gave Franklin a unique but loving environment filled with science, adventure, and unconditional support.

Franklin Richards Before Fame

Before fame within the Marvel Universe, Franklin was simply the newborn son of the Fantastic Four. His powers manifested early, leading Reed to suppress them for safety. He lived a relatively sheltered childhood with nannies like Agatha Harkness while his parents battled cosmic threats.

Early storylines showed him as a toddler with uncontrolled abilities that could create pocket universes or endanger others. These events forced the family to balance protection with normal parenting.

Franklin Richards Career

Franklin Richards “career” revolves around being a member of the Fantastic Four family and occasionally a young hero. He has joined teams like the Future Foundation and Power Pack. In major events, his reality-warping powers have turned the tide against threats like Onslaught.

He has created entire universes, altered timelines, and helped defeat god-like beings. As he matures, Franklin takes on more heroic responsibilities while learning to control his abilities.
